It's recommended to make use of more than one process to validate an recognized protein-protein conversation, preferentially coupling biochemical strategies (pull down assay, immunoprecipitation, Biacore surface plasmon resonance) with in vivo/in situ procedures (colocalization, immunohistochemistry, in situ hybridization). The former solutions allow the analyze of physical protein interactions, but pull-down assays require a sure stability from the protein intricate or, in case of Biacore, even require purified interaction companions. It might be also challenging to validate transient protein interactions or protein interactions with transmembrane proteins in these assays. The in vivo/in situ strategies permit Perception into possible coexpression and colocalization of the two proteins associated, but normally will not supply conclusive evidence for immediate conversation.

In 1989, Fields and Music revolutionized protein conversation Assessment by describing a genetic procedure to detect immediate protein-protein interactions while in the yeast Saccharomyces cerevisiae [17]. Until then, interactions concerning two proteins had mostly been examined using biochemical techniques. The event of this wholly new analytic Resource was triggered via the molecular Evaluation of eukaryotic transcription aspects. Only couple of years prior to, the Ptashne Laboratory experienced identified the modular structure of Gal4, a transcriptional activator in yeast.
